While Castleford Station may lack some of the more comprehensive facilities of larger stations, it is equipped to meet essential travel needs. Though there's no staffed ticket office, all travelers can conveniently collect their tickets from accessible ticket machines available at the station. Smartcard holders will find validators on-site to streamline their journey.
Accessibility is a strong point of Castleford, as step-free access is available throughout the station ensuring ease for passengers with mobility concerns. The station has also been equipped with lifts between platforms, allowing for more comfortable travel across the station’s premises. For those with hearing difficulties, an induction loop is available, and assistance at the station can be coordinated via the help points or the conductor on your train.
When visiting Castleford, you're not limited to rail. Those requiring alternate transport options can rest easy knowing that bus services and taxis are within reach. A bus stop is located conveniently close to the station, making it an easy choice for local travels. For those preferring cabs, taxi services can be explored through Cab4You, ensuring a seamless transition from train to vehicle.
For the environmentally conscious or fitness enthusiasts, bicycle storage is available within the car park, although bicycle hire is not offered on-site. Dewsbury train station is well-equipped to ensure a smooth and comfortable journey. The station's ticket office is open every day, making it easy for passengers to buy or collect their tickets. Automated ticket machines offer an additional option for those in a hurry and are accessible for all users, including those needing additional support. Furthermore, induction loops are available to assist passengers with hearing impairments.
Accessibility is a notable feature at Dewsbury, with step-free access throughout the station. This includes ramps for easy boarding and heated waiting rooms for comfort, especially during the colder months. While the station provides ample seating and wheelchair availability, the absence of luggage storage facilities means travelers might need to plan accordingly. The West Riding public house offers refreshments for those in need of a drink or a bite. Free car parking is another added convenience, with the station's car park being monitored by CCTV.
Dewsbury station is strategically positioned with numerous transport links to aid your onward journey. A taxi rank is conveniently located just outside the station for quick departures, while several bus services provide connectivity to nearby regions. For those affected by rail disruptions, replacement transport is readily accessible, ensuring your journey continues with minimal hassle.
